Yeah, some of the code is a bit non-obvious because the author of this snippet was trying to get the minimum number of instructions that
have to be keyed in with the front panel switches to make things go.

Yep, as far as the UNIBUS is concerned the bus addresses could be memory or control registers for some peripheral.

Your analysis is correct.  Note this one jumps to zero when ready as opposed to the tape boot you posted before which just loops forever
expecting you to notice the tape has finished moving and wants you to load 0 and start.
